The Garden District, known for its stunning antebellum mansions and lush gardens, holds a rich history dating back to the 19th century. Lafayette Cemetery No.1, a renowned above-ground burial site, showcases intricate tombs and monuments that reflect New Orleans’ distinctive burial traditions.

Garden District Visit

Exploring the Garden District during the Witches Walking Tour offers a captivating glimpse into the opulent antebellum architecture and lush greenery that define this historic neighborhood in Uptown New Orleans.

  • Historical Architecture: Marvel at the well-preserved Greek Revival and Victorian mansions lining the streets.

  • Local Folklore: Hear tales of ghostly encounters and mystical legends associated with the district.

  • St. Charles Avenue: Admire the grand oak trees and historic streetcars that run along this iconic avenue.

  • Celebrity Homes: Pass by residences of famous personalities like Anne Rice and Sandra Bullock.

  • Garden District Mansions: Visit stunning homes such as the Buckner Mansion, known for its appearance in American Horror Story.

Lafayette Cemetery No.1 holds immense historical significance, with its roots dating back to the early 19th century. The cemetery is renowned for its haunting ghost stories that have been passed down through generations, adding an eerie allure to the site.

Visitors are captivated by the architectural details of the above-ground tombs, showcasing elaborate designs and intricate craftsmanship. Some of the famous tombs within the cemetery include those belonging to prominent New Orleans families, enriching the experience with a glimpse into the city’s past.
